I'm running the backports version on Etch.
I'm using an AMD64 kernel running on i386 Debian install. (This is
because I'm running binaries that require a i386 userspace install).
The AMD64 kernel module installs and modprobes, but when I run
VirtualBox I get "The VirtualBox support driver which is running is from
a different version of VirtualBox. You can correct this by stopping all
running instances of VirtualBox and reinstalling the software."
If I use a i686 kernel on the same box it works fine, or if I use a K7
kernel (on another box)... it's just AMD64 kernel (on i386 userspace)
that's the problem.
I also have the opposite problem to the VirtualBox bug ticket #731 :
http://www.virtualbox.org/ticket/731 . ie. VirtualBox expects ABI major
version 2,
and not 1 (as is running on the Etch "server" ). I guess this problem
would be specific
to backports.
